The EHR has been pivotal to this digital revolution, as more than 90 percent of the hospitals in the United States are now using the record system, compared to just 16 percent in 2009. This means surgeons and GPs can access electronic and health records to inform decisions, while institutions and organizations can use information to deliver a standardized, high-quality care service to millions.
Technology has also had a dramatic impact on the quality of medical procedures such as plastic surgery, with these now being more accessible, individualized and refined than ever before due to the arrival of new techniques and materials. One of the most notable advances in recent years has been driven by a device called an endoscope, which has transformed facial rejuvenation. This device uses a small camera to provide images of underlying issues via a small cut in the skin. It means surgeons can now perform brow lifts or eliminate jowls using tiny scalp or eyelid incisions. The advances are not confined to facial reconstruction either, as tech has changed how rhinoplasty, liposuction and lip augmentation is performed. Other recent innovations include the use of radiofrequency to remove damaged tissue, and carbon dioxide lasers in skin resurfacing procedures. Lasers enable wrinkles around the mouth and eyelids to be reduced without major tissue destruction.
Lasers have also been crucial to a rising standard of eye care, with laser eye surgery becoming a hugely popular means of correcting vision in recent years. The surgery uses an excimer laser to delicately reshape the cornea, and different techniques can be employed depending on the requirements and issues such as short or farsightedness. US adults spent over $35 billion during the 12 months to June 2013 on vision care and there is no sign that the demand for technology aided eye treatments is slowing.
